The institute offers minimally invasive procedures and microsurgery techniques for treatment of the hand, wrist and elbow conditions. It includes a staff of more than 25, including physicians, nurses, therapists, physician assistants and other specialists.
Upper extremity surgeons, Mark Cohen, MD, John Fernandez, MD, and Robert Wysocki, MD, are a part of the team of physicians at MOR Hand, Wrist & Elbow Institute.
